Join the NSW RFS Young Members Group – 2016-17 Nominations Open
Have your say on issues that affect young people in the NSW RFS and join the NSW RFS Young Members Group.
Applications have opened for volunteers interested in joining the group for 2016-2017.
The Young Members Group is comprised of ten volunteers between 18 – 25 years of age from across NSW. Members provide feedback on policy and programs, participate in decision making at a State level, make suggestions and raise ideas relevant to young members.
Getting involved in the Young Members Group is also a great opportunity to increase your knowledge and develop skills in leadership and communication.
To be eligible, members must be between the age of 18 and 25 (as at 24 January 2016); must have at least 1 year service history with the NSW RFS and be classified as either ‘ordinary’ or ‘probationary’ member.
